Hotel Zone Bus Strategy

In the Hotel Zone, the R1 and R2 buses are usually the easiest low-stress way to move along Kukulcán Boulevard. They run frequently, are cheap, and are better than overplanning short hops.

Halal Food Safety Rule

Stick to restaurants with clearly listed seafood, vegetarian, or halal-certified chicken options, and confirm no pork fat, lard, or alcohol-based sauces are used. If unsure, choose seafood or vegetarian dishes only at the table after asking plainly.

Beach Timing

The clearest water and softest light are usually best in the morning, while afternoons can be hotter and windier. Plan beach time early and keep the hottest part of the day for shaded museums, cafés, or indoor breaks.

Tour Pickup Buffer

For day tours to ruins or cenotes, assume an early pickup and build in extra time before departure. Keep your bag packed the night before with water, sunscreen, swimwear, and cash.
